At the Institute’s core is the Gilder Lehrman Collection, one of the great archives in American history. More than 85,000 items cover five hundred years of American history, from Columbus’s 1493 letter describing the New World through the end of the twentieth century.

Receipt for payment for boarding an enslaved person in jail, and two lists with names and values of the enslaved people.
